The refractive index compares the speed of light in vacuum with its phase speed in a material. For ordinary transparent materials in visible light, n is typically greater than 1.
If light travels at 2.00 × 10⁸ m/s in a material, n ≈ 1.50.
For n = 1.33, light travels at about 2.25 × 10⁸ m/s in the medium.
